Have we ever wondered why our projects are always behind schedule or why we might be losing interest in our work? A simple answer to this might be that we do not have clear goals and visions for future. Many organizations and individual fail to understand the importance of goal setting, and as a result, they fail miserably.
Goal Setting benefits not only the employees but the organization as a whole. Considering the importance of goal setting, a good amount of time should be devoted to it. In this article, let’s talk more about why is it important.
1.???Motivates Employees
Goal Setting is an easy way to keep your employees motivated in your workplace.?Achieving goals keeps them motivated and improves their confidence and job satisfaction. Having no specific goal to work on can lead to lower morale of the employee, and ultimately affects the productivity of work.?
2.???Decision Making
Goals help in enhancing the decision-making skills of the employee. They serve as a guide in the decision-making process. Before taking any decision, an employee will evaluate it against the goal that they are trying to achieve.?
3.???Prioritizing Work
Having a clear goal in mind helps in focusing on priorities. Once the goals are decided, they can be taken up for completion in order of their priorities. This allows tasks to be completed on time and in a logical order. Ability to prioritize goals shows an employee’s ability to plan and focus ahead.?

4.???Measure Success
When goal setting is done correctly, it will help in measuring employee and organization success. For employees, a successful goal should be a specific one for which progress can be measured and achievable on time. Measurable goals will help everyone evaluate the results and help them know what was effective.
5.???Teamwork
When individual goals are linked to organizational goals, it promotes teamwork. The leaders and managers must let every employee know how their goal is linked to the organization’s goal. The employee will understand the importance of teamwork once they know how they fit in the overall organizational goal and how their goal is linked to their peers.
6.???Guides Employees
Goals setting guides employees in moving forward in the organization. It acts as a roadmap for the employee towards achieving what they want. Properly thought and stated goals will not only guide the employee continuously but will help in improving the skills and capabilities of the employees.
7.???Time Management
Having a clear goal in place will help employees to manage their time effectively. Goals help in prioritizing work and prevent employees from working on irrelevant things and getting distracted.
